This might be off topic but I just put a hooker maximum flow 3" muffler on my kat vert and It is extremely quiet, supposedly flows as much or near as much as a straight pipe to.

if you just want oem, exhaust shop repair is good enough. the muffler shop i used to use (I make my own exhausts now ) would only charge maybe $40 to fix what your describing.

stock size 2 1/4 inch glasspacks (or resonators) cost about $20-$30 if you need that replaced too.
